1. Mobile-First Responsive Design (Non-Negotiable)
Let’s start with the most critical factor. Look around you in the Delhi Metro or a coffee shop. What is everyone doing? They are glued to their smartphones.
Over 80% of website traffic in India now comes from mobile devices.
If your website looks great on a laptop but the text is tiny or buttons are unclickable on a phone, you have failed. Google now uses "Mobile-First Indexing." This means Google predominantly uses the mobile version of the content for indexing and ranking. If your mobile site is weak, your Google ranking will disappear.
What a Mobile-First Design Means:
- Auto-Resizing: Images and text adjust automatically to fit any screen (iPhone, Android, Tablet).
- Thumb-Friendly Navigation: Buttons and menus should be easy to tap with a thumb.
- No "Pinch to Zoom": Users shouldn't have to zoom in to read your content.

2. Lightning Fast Loading Speed (Under 3 Seconds)
Delhiites are impatient. We hate waiting in traffic, and we hate waiting for websites to load even more.
If your website takes more than 3 seconds to load, 53% of mobile users will abandon it. They will hit the "Back" button and go to your competitor’s site. Speed is also a direct ranking factor for Google (Core Web Vitals). You can read more about how page speed affects sales here.
How to Ensure Speed on WordPress:
- Good Hosting: Avoid cheap ₹200/month hosting. Good hosting is the engine of your car.
- Image Optimization: Use modern formats like WebP. Don't upload 5MB images directly from your DSLR.
- Caching Plugins: Tools like WP Rocket or LiteSpeed Cache help serve your pages instantly.
- Clean Code: A poorly coded theme will slow you down.

3. SEO-Friendly Architecture
You can build the most beautiful website in the world, but if Google can't read it, it is useless. "SEO-Friendly" doesn't just mean stuffing keywords. It means the structure of the website is built in a way that search engine bots understand.
Must-Have SEO Features:
- Yoast SEO / RankMath Integration: To manage meta titles and descriptions easily.
- Sitemaps (XML): A map for Google to find all your pages.
- Schema Markup: This is code that helps Google understand if your site is about a "Local Business," a "Recipe," or a "Product."
- Clean URLs: digisuggest.com/services/seo is better than digisuggest.com/?p=123.

4. Clear and Compelling Call-to-Actions (CTAs)
What do you want a visitor to do when they land on your website? Call you? Fill a form? Buy a product? Don't make them guess. You need clear Call-to-Action (CTA) buttons.
Placement Matters:
- Above the Fold: The main button (e.g., "Get a Quote" or "Book Consultation") should be visible without scrolling.
- Sticky Header: Keep the "Contact Us" button visible even as the user scrolls down.
- Color Psychology: The button color should contrast with your background (e.g., an Orange button on a White background stands out).
A website without CTAs is just a digital painting. A website with CTAs is a lead-generation machine.

6. Strong Security Features (SSL & Firewall)
Security is often ignored until the website gets hacked. Imagine a customer visits your site and sees a red warning: "Not Secure." They will immediately leave. This usually happens when you don't have an SSL Certificate (the little padlock icon in the browser address bar).
Essential Security Layers:
- SSL Certificate: Encrypts data between the user and the server. Essential for Google rankings too.
- Security Plugin: Wordfence or iThemes Security to block hackers and bots.
- Regular Backups: If something goes wrong, you should have a backup from yesterday to restore.

7. User-Friendly Navigation (Menu)
Have you ever visited a website and felt lost? You couldn't find the "Services" page or the "Contact" page? Simple is better. Your navigation menu should be intuitive.
- Hierarchy: Home > Services > Specific Service.
- Mega Menus: If you have many services, use a clean drop-down menu so users can find exactly what they need, whether it's Social Media Marketing or PPC Services.
- Search Bar: Essential for e-commerce or content-heavy blogs.
Do not use clever names for menu items. Use standard terms like "About Us," "Services," and "Contact." Don't make the user think.

9. Analytics and Tracking Integration
"You cannot improve what you cannot measure." How do you know how many people visited your site yesterday? How do you know if they came from Facebook or Google?
Every professional WordPress site must be connected to:
- Google Analytics 4 (GA4): To track visitor behavior.
- Google Search Console: To track keywords and technical errors.
- Meta Pixel: If you run Facebook ads.
